2012-12-05 5 views
3

LibGDX와 함께 제공되는 libgdx-freetype 라이브러리를 사용하려고합니다. 데스크톱의 경우 기본 프로젝트의 /libs 폴더에 libgdx-freetype.jarlibgdx-natives.jar을 추가하고 빌드 경로에 추가하면 방금 작동했습니다. /libs/armeabi/libs/armeabi-v7a 폴더에 /libs 폴더에 같은 라이브러리와 libgdx-freetype.so 파일을 추가하려고 할 때 그러나, 나는 빌드 오류 얻을 : 이클립스 콘솔에서Android 프로젝트에 libGdx freetype 라이브러리를 추가하는 중 오류가 발생했습니다.

Description Resource Path Location Type 
Native libraries detected in 'gdx-freetype-natives.jar'. See console for more information. 
SlotMachine-android  Unknown Android Packaging Problem 

을 나는이 :

[2012-12-05 17:38:04 - SlotMachine-android] The library 'gdx-freetype-natives.jar' contains native libraries that will not run on the device. 
[2012-12-05 17:38:04 - SlotMachine-android] The following libraries were found: 
[2012-12-05 17:38:04 - SlotMachine-android] - libgdx-freetype.so 
[2012-12-05 17:38:04 - SlotMachine-android] - libgdx-freetype64.so 

누군가 내가 잘못하고있는 것을 지적 할 수 있습니까?

답변

8

Android의 경우 gdx-freetype-natives.jar는 포함하지 않으셔도됩니다. 그건 당신의 주요 프로젝트에만 해당됩니다. Android에서는 팔 폴더에 gdx-freetype.jar과 두 개의 .so 파일이 필요합니다. .so 파일은 Android 용 기본 파일입니다.

+0

감사합니다. – balajeerc

관련 문제